Avatar billede kennib Nybegynder
22. oktober 2013 - 09:16 Der er 4 kommentarer

Login problemer

http://pastebin.com/Z1vtsKU6

På min admin side skal der kun være login felt, men når jeg så er logget ind skulle det gerne fjerner sig så alt det en admin nu en gang skulle kunne vil komme frem, hvad gør jeg galt? :)
Avatar billede michael_stim Ekspert
22. oktober 2013 - 11:12 #1
Du døber sessionen isloggedin til '1', men kalder den som 1.
Avatar billede michael_stim Ekspert
22. oktober 2013 - 11:21 #2
Og så skal isloggedin vel include admin.php hvis sessionen er lig med 1 (eller '1'). Som det er nu så includer den hvis den IKKE er lig med 1.
Avatar billede tobrukDk Novice
22. oktober 2013 - 23:34 #3
Jeg vil nok gøre sådan her ;



$_SESSION['bruger'] = $row->bruger;
$_SESSION['IsAdmin'] = $row->IsAdmin;
$_SESSION['isloggedin'] = true;




Jeg vil helt klar gøre det på den her måde.
Avatar billede michael_stim Ekspert
23. oktober 2013 - 09:35 #4
#3
Det er ligesom ikke problemet her. Om man vil checke op mod en boolean med true or false eller en integer påvirker ikke resultatet. For nogen kan det godt være det er lettere at læse når der står true or false.
Avatar billede Ny bruger Nybegynder

Din løsning...

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.

Loading billede Opret Preview
Kategori
Vi tilbyder markedets bedste kurser inden for webudvikling

Log ind eller opret profil

Hov!

For at kunne deltage på Computerworld Eksperten skal du være logget ind.

Det er heldigvis nemt at oprette en bruger: Det tager to minutter og du kan vælge at bruge enten e-mail, Facebook eller Google som login.

Du kan også logge ind via nedenstående tjenester